I love this van
This van is perfect for driving around teenagers and groups of people. We can fit all the sports equipment in the van easily and quickly by using the automatic trunk open feature. The van has high quality coverings on the seats and I like how easy to clean the material is. This vehicle is practical for a busy family on the go. We can lift up the seats and use the stow-n-go for any extra duffel bags or equipment that we need to fit into the van. The extra storage space is invaluable. We can put the seat down completely into the floor if we need to pick up anything that is large in size. All of the seat rows lay flat for any needed room to carry items. This van is also fuel efficient and gets great gas mileage. I love how smooth it feels when I am driving on the highway, and the car has a smooth transition between gears. I like all of the automatic features on the vehicle, like the trunk and side door open switches. I also like how many of my needed buttons are on the steering wheel. I can turn my radio stations, my volume, cruise control, etc without trying to reach the console. This van also looks nice and I appreciate the style. The inner lights on the inside of the door made my kids say it was a "fancy" car. The only thing missing is that there are no reading lights for the back seat. This would be a great function to add to the vehicle. Otherwise I love the front and rear air control feature, it is nice that the kids can operate and control their temperature themselves.

Expensive lemon
This vehicle has been nothing but trouble. I purchased it in January of this year. It is only October now. I have had many issues that could have been taken as the car being demonically possessed. The wind shield wipers and alarm and windshield wiper fluid would go off altogether for no reason, even while driving down the road, and there was nothing you could do but wait until the car finished its tantrum after about 20 minutes. The rear door would lock itself for no reason and you had to drive around town for ten minutes before it suddenly unlatched itself and then it was open while you were driving! Most recently it would just not start for no reason. Then two days later it was fine. I ended up having the entire power module replaced. Apparently a common problem with this vehicle and yet no recall. I have babies on board. Totally not cool Dodge.

Decent cheap daily driver.
I bought this car for less than $1,000. The value was great. The tank was relatively cheap to fill up; unfortunately I was getting 14-16 mpg city, 18-20 highway, but with such an old car that is to be expected. The vehicle is extremely roomy, captain's chairs in the first two rows very comfortable. Back row seats 3 and is removable, which is nice for hauling cargo. Braking can be clumsy at times, especially in snow, as the vehicle itself is very heavy - something you're certainly aware of while driving. Pulling out from a stop can also take a little more time than desired, but in everyday conditions this won't effect you much. Maintenance was not too bad in this car, brake pads need replaced rather often but this helps with the brake issues I mentioned earlier. Overall, a great cheap car for daily commutes, but not one that will save you money on gas.
